GARANT TOPICS: floating assignments - definition of floating assignments

Two coherences involvong atoms that can only be distinguished by their 
stero-chemistry but not by their covalent structure are defined to be 
floating equivalent. Within GARANT such coherences and assignments to 
such coherences are treated as being identical.

Atoms that are covalently equivalent are defined as chemical equivalent
atoms in the fragment library file:
   1 QB   PSEUD    3    CHEM      QB        HB2       HB3
   2 QG   PSEUD    3    CHEM      QG        HG2       HG3
   3 QD   PSEUD    3    CHEM      QD        HD2       HD3
   4 QE   PSEUD    3    CHEM      QE        HE2       HE3
These four lines define the floating equivalent peaks for Arg.
